(SAIL) posted a solid gain of 3.93%, reaching $15.6 from the prior close. The advance was accompanied by higher-than-average trading volume, indicating increased participation from market participants. The stock has been gradually recovering from a recent dip that brought it near the $14.82 support level, which has held firmly in recent weeks. The broader technology sector has seen mixed performance, but SailPoint’s move stands out as it approaches a key technical juncture. The company, which provides identity security software, has benefited from ongoing demand for cybersecurity solutions. However, market sentiment remains cautious amid macroeconomic uncertainties, and the stock’s ability to sustain above $15.5 could signal further upside potential. The current price action suggests that buyers are stepping in at lower levels, but the stock still needs to clear the $16.38 resistance to confirm a breakout.

From a technical perspective, SAIL is trading within a defined range, with support at $14.82 and resistance at $16.38. The stock recently bounced from the lower end of this range and is now approaching the upper boundary. The relative strength index (RSI) is in the mid-50s, reflecting neutral to slightly bullish momentum without being overbought. Similarly, the moving average convergence divergence (MACD) indicator is showing signs of a potential bullish crossover, though it has yet to confirm. The price action over the past several sessions has formed a series of higher lows, suggesting that downward momentum is fading. Volume patterns have been above average on up days and below average on down days, a constructive sign for a potential continuation. However, the $16.38 resistance has been tested multiple times in recent months and may require a catalyst—such as stronger earnings or sector tailwinds—to break decisively. If the stock fails to clear this level, a pullback toward $15 or even the $14.82 support could materialize.

Looking ahead, SailPoint’s near-term direction may hinge on its ability to hold above the $15 level and eventually breach $16.38. A successful move above resistance could open the path toward the next psychological level near $17.50. On the downside, if the stock retreats from current levels, the $14.82 support will be critical. A break below that could lead to further declines, potentially testing $14.20. Factors that could influence future performance include broader market trends, especially in the cybersecurity space, and any company-specific announcements regarding product developments or partnerships. The stock may also react to macroeconomic data that affects technology valuations. While the current price action is constructive, investors should be mindful that the resistance zone has historically proven difficult to overcome. The next few sessions will likely clarify whether the buying momentum is sustainable or if the stock needs to consolidate further.
